HAND ARTHRITIS

Hands are used frequently in most daily activities. As a result, the pain and discomfort caused by arthritis of the hand can negatively impact how people go through daily life. Since hands are used so often, the constant swiveling and pivoting of the joints in the hands easily wear out the joints. Arthritis, especially of the hands, is often thought to happen later in life. However, the persistent motion of the hand joints can cause the condition to appear early in life. This is particularly true of people who use their hands for athletic activities, or those who perform intricate arts and crafts. Previously, surgery was one of the only options for those suffering from arthritis of the hands hoping to relieve the pain.

Take the infograph provided in the link, below. This data reflects all 124 patients, as of 2015, who have had stem cells performed to treat hand arthritis. Of the 124 patients, 93 were treated for hand joints, 26 for the wrist, 18 for other hand joints (such as the thumb), and greater than 60% of the patients suffered from severe arthritis. Prior to the stem cell procedures, patients were reporting an average of 5.6 pain level. Post stem cells, the pain level had decreased to an average of 2.9. This means that some pain levels were higher than the 2.9, others were lower. What patients should take from this data is that the average pain level for these 124 patient was cut nearly in half.

Our procedure use the patients’ body’s own biologics to help itself heal. Our trained phlebotomists take a sample of the patients’ blood and process this, by hand, in the lab found in each of the StemCell ARTS offices. The blood is placed into a centrifuge that spins the blood at high speeds to separate the platelets from red blood cells. Those platelets are further processed and concentrated depending on their specific use. In Platelet Rich Plasma (PRP), the platelets are injected into, and around the point of injury to jump start the body’s natural healing curve. For Platelet Lysate (PL), the platelets are frozen and broken open for immediate release. PL is recommended by the regenerative physician when PRP may be expected to cause too much inflammation. PL may also be suggested if the patient needs prompt relief since this procedure is comparable to a cortisone injection, but with the body’s own platelets in lieu of steroids.

Hip labral tears are common injuries among athletes. Hyperflexion and squatting motions can result in mechanical injury to the labrum. Since squats are nearly unavoidable when participating in strength training, Sarah’s injury had begun to impact her exercise and fitness routine. What does the Regenexx method of processing mean? Most practices utilizing regenerative therapy as a form of treatment use machines called “bedside centrifuges” to process the regenerative samples. These samples can be full of red and white blood cells and only produce a concentration of 5-7x the concentration found in the human body. By processing the samples by hand, StemCell ARTS is able to produce a pure sample, free of red and white blood cells. We can also increase the concentration to much higher levels.

A condition commonly known as “Tennis Elbow”, lateral epicondylitis develops as a result of overuse of the muscles in the forearm. Simple daily activities such as repeated lifting, twisting or gripping can cause inflammation of the tendons and occasionally result in a series of small tears, generating significant pain.

The elbow joint is comprised of three bones joining the upper arm with the lower forearm. This joint is supported by surrounding muscles, tendons and ligaments. As the inflammation increases, the pain can become severe and limit daily activities. Traditionally, to combat the pain, patients turn to over-the-counter anti-inflammatories or corticosteroid injections. While these measures may temporarily reduce the pain, they can also slow down the healing process. As the body’s ability to heal the area becomes inhibited, the inflammation can no longer be reduced, resulting in chronic elbow pain.

New regenerative treatments use a patient’s biological material to heal lateral epicondylitis. A recent study has found that patients suffering from elbow pain reported a significantly larger improvement in pain following a PRP injection, as opposed to a cortisone injection. Following the Regenexx PRP protocol, whole blood is drawn from the patient and isolated in the onsite lab; removing all of the contaminating red and white cells. From there, the platelets are concentrated and injected into the joint where the growth factors attract repair cells to the site of injury and start the healing process. Usually, within 2-3 sessions, patients experience an improvement in pain and function. Patients are able to return to normal activity without undergoing invasive surgery.
